Can I use Amazon to ship internationally?

Amazon does ship internationally to over 100 countries and regions outside the United States, though the selection of items will vary if you choose an international shipping destination. You’ll have to change your default shipping address to see the items that are available for the specific international destinations.

Which country buys the most from Amazon?

With 263.5 billion in net sales, the United States were Amazon’s biggest market in 2020. Germany was ranked second with 29.6 billion U.S. dollars, ahead of the UK with 26.5 billion.

How do I buy Amazon stock directly?

If you want to purchase stock directly in Amazon, without going through a broker, you’re in luck. The company launched a DSPP in August of 2019. You can participate by opening an account with Computershare>, where you can purchase, hold and sell Amazon stock.

Why is Amazon stock expensive?

Why Is Amazon’s Stock So Expensive? The reason for Amazon’s high stock price is that the company’s share count is low relative to its total market capitalization. Amazon could reduce the price for each share by splitting its stock further which would increase the total amount of shares outstanding.
